Guest Blog: Opera Star Kim Begley Talks Joining Forces On 'King Lear'

The celebrated tenor Kim Begley made his Royal Opera House debut in 1983 and has since then established himself at the forefront of the repertoire, with credits ranging from Britten to Busoni, Wagner to Brett Dean's opera of Hamlet. In keeping wih Shakespeare, if not this time round with singing, Begley has joined a starry lineup of British opera world names to perform King Lear later this month at the Grange Festival for three performances - and we're talking the play in its full, unadultered majesty and not the opera, with Sit John Tomlinson as Lear, Thomas Allen as Gloucester, and Begley as the Fool, and many other notable names besides. As it happens, Begley cut his teeth as a performer some years back with the Royal Shakespeare Company and explains this return to his classical roots below.

Danny Gardner, Mary Michael Patterson and More to Star in SINGIN' IN THE RAIN at The Marriott Theatre

All the romance, glitz and glamour of the roaring 20s pour into The Marriott Theatre this fall with one of the most beloved and celebrated musicals of all time, SINGIN' IN THE RAIN, previewing October 26 through December 31, with a press opening November 2 at 10 Marriott Drive, Lincolnshire. Featuring a glorious score by Nacio Herb Brown, lyrics by Arthur Freed, and book by Betty Comden and Adolph Green, SINGIN' IN THE RAIN is the light-hearted spoof of frantic Hollywood as the advent of sound revolutionizes the movie industry. Joined by four-time Jeff Award winning Choreographer Tammy Mader (42nd Street and My One and Only at The Marriott Theatre) and Musical Director Ryan T. Nelson, Director William Brown cannot wait to bring the iconic musical's high power, toe-tapping energy to life on stage in this splashy adaptation of the beloved Oscar-winning MGM film.

Eryn Murman & Band 5j Barrow is 2014 Manhattan Winner of Battle of the Boroughs

From hundreds of entries, twelve musical acts from across Manhattan were chosen by judges to compete on February 7, 2014 at The Greenespace. The 12 acts performed for a live audience, live stream and three judges, Caryn Havlik (producer of WNYC's New Sounds), Wes Jackson (Executive Director of the Brooklyn Hip-Hop Festival) and Lindsey Cook (A&R Executive at RCA Records). Then, voters picked their top five bands. Now, after a week of voting, there's only one band standing. The WNYC, 2014 Manhattan winner in the Battle of the Boroughs is 5j BARROW!
